    Abstract: Disclosed herein are genetically modified microorganisms and related methods for enhanced utilization of oligosaccharides and improved productivity of compounds derived from the metabolism of the oligosaccharides. The microorganisms described herein have altered activities of plasma membrane ATPase protein (PMA1) and/or one or more extracellular glucose sensors, namely, sucrose non-fermenting protein (SNF3), restores glucose transport protein (RGT2), and G protein-coupled receptor 1 protein (GPR1). These genetic modifications provide the microorganisms an increased ability to utilize an oligosaccharide to produce a compound of interest, particularly, tagatose, 2?-fucosyllactose, and psicose. Methods of culturing the microorganisms in the presence of such oligosaccharides to produce the products of interest are also provided.

    Abstract: The present disclosure provides genetically engineered microorganisms for tagatose production comprising one or more heterologous polynucleotides encoding polypeptides selected from cellodextrin transporter (Cdt-1), intracellular ?-glucosidase (Gh1-1), xylose reductase (XR), galactitol 2-dehydrogenase (Gdh) and an AraA polypeptide, wherein any biological activity of endogenous Gal1 is attenuated or eliminated. Also provided are genetically engineered microorganism for psicose production comprising one or more heterologous polynucleotides encoding polypeptides selected from alpha-glucoside permease (Agt1) and psicose epimerase (Dpe), wherein any biological activity of endogenous sucrose invertase (Suc2), hexose kinase 1 (Hxk1), hexose kinase 2 (Hxk2), or combinations thereof are attenuated or eliminated. Methods of converting lactose to tagatose and sucrose to psicose is also provided.

    Abstract: The present invention relates to a method for preparing a lithium disilicate glass-ceramics containing silicate as a main component, and more particularly, to a method for preparing a glass-ceramics, which is capable of adjusting machinability or translucency according to a crystalline size by using a first heat treatment or a second heat treatment. To this end, a method for preparing a glass-ceramics containing a silica crystalline phase includes: performing a first heat treatment on a glass composition at a temperature of 400 to 850° C., so that a lithium disilicate crystalline phase and a silica crystalline phase each having a size of 5 to 2,000 nm are formed through the first heat treatment. After the first heat treatment, the method further includes performing a second heat treatment at a temperature of 780 to 880° C., so that translucency is adjusted by a temperature of the second heat treatment.
